Summary
Published recordings from the collection of Charles Keyes, University of Washington, many collected during his field research, 1960s-1990s.

Historical NoteReturn to Top

Charles Keyes is emeritus professor of anthropology and international studies at the University of Washington. He received his Ph.D from Cornell University in 1967. From 1962 to 2011 he conducted field research in Thailand on economy, development and culture; ethnic group relations, religion and modernity; and politics of the past.

Content DescriptionReturn to Top

No detailed list of contents has been prepared to date (6/2013); cassettes and CDs are stored in 2 boxes in room 52; LPs are located on shelf in room 41.

See related collections 2001-2 (AO1 Thailand) - Keyes field recordings from northern Thailand and Burma, 1967-1968 and 2002-8 (A1 Southeast Asia) - Keyes field recordings from Southeast Asia and China, 1972-1991.
